Ok:
After waiting around for 2 hours for the show to start - we did see the lead guitarist and drummer walk around (and let's face it, you can't really miss Lex with hair like a Claudio / Dimebag cross). The opening band were Glamour of the Kill and all the way through their set some ignorant shits were shouting "FREEBIRD!" and "STAIRWAY!" (which happened all the way through the gig, even for Black Tide which makes you wonder why they paid to stand and do that). Glamour of the Kill were ok, a bit too meh for me though.
Black Tide opened with 'Black Abyss' which sounded way more evil live then their CD representation did. Then they played 'Shockwave' and about 3/4 of their album. The bassist talked mainly to the crowd, the singer (Gabriel) is actually very self-conscious and you'd of thought he'd hide under his hair which comes down nearly to his waist. Pretty funny pair tbh - the bassist and the lead guitarist.
They ended the set with a track I can't remember the name of and then walked around the venue for the rest of the night talking to fans. So I met them all and got my ticket signed, Gabriel is so shy and looked so awkward when talking to people.
But a good night overall...I'm still astounded at their guitar playing - Lex is 19 so I'm not so shocked that he's so good but Gabriel's only jus turned 15 and man he can shred.
